Output 4043707c3a23e583d04b67e0d3c00fc31b1b0aea6e5964e93da0973b80747fe1:0

value
3607666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2deddac9ef9679d364177876d811d11c354df197 OP_EQUAL
address
MC61aVYVL59nU3boWNX5b7aLCcsEyRWH1M
transaction
4043707c3a23e583d04b67e0d3c00fc31b1b0aea6e5964e93da0973b80747fe1
spent
true